WebHikers will travel along the Sherd Lake Loop Trail (#046), sometimes referred to as the Circle Park Loop, which is a fairly popular route in the Bighorn National Forest. Originally established as a U.S. Forest Reserve in 1897, the Bighorn National Forest is one of the oldest federally-protected forest lands in the United States.

WebCircle Park Trailhead provides access to Sherd Lake Loop #046 which enters Cloud Peak Wilderness and leads to South Fork Ponds. This is a popular trail for backpacking and hiking, … slucare men\\u0027s healthWebFrom Sheridan, take Red Grade Road until you get to the FR-298 cutoff. Follow 298 until it goes around a reservoir, then follow FR 293, keeping right for the most part. There are a few signs to help guide you to Coffeen Park Trailhead.
